Benefits of Using Silicone Stretch Lids
One of the primary benefits of silicone stretch lids is their reusability. Unlike single-use plastics, these lids are made from durable, food-grade silicone that can be reused countless times, making them an eco-conscious choice for homeowners.
Silicone stretch lids are also incredibly versatile. They come in a range of sizes and stretch to fit practically any container, from round bowls to square dishes. This adaptability makes them a practical addition to any kitchen.
These lids offer an airtight seal, which helps preserve the freshness of your food for longer periods. By reducing air exposure, silicone lids minimize the chances of spoilage, making them a handy tool in your food storage arsenal.
Tips for Effectively Using Silicone Stretch Lids
To maximize the utility of your silicone stretch lids, ensure the rim of your container is clean and dry before applying the lid. This enhances the seal and prevents slipping.
Experiment with different lid sizes to find the perfect fit for your containers. A snug fit ensures better coverage and preservation of food.
Store your lids in a cool, dry place to maintain their elasticity and longevity.
Caring for Your Silicone Stretch Lids
Caring for silicone stretch lids is simple. They are generally dishwasher safe, but if you prefer hand washing, use mild soap and water.
Avoid exposing the lids to high heat or sharp objects to prevent damage. Keeping them away from sunlight and extreme temperatures ensures they maintain their integrity over time.
Creative Kitchen Uses for Silicone Stretch Lids
Beyond conventional food storage, silicone stretch lids can be used to cover open cans, fruits, and even odd-shaped containers, providing a reliable seal for unconventional items.
Get creative by using them to cover mixing bowls during baking, or as a quick fix for open jars and bottles. Their flexibility makes them a useful tool for impromptu kitchen tasks.

Are silicone stretch lids safe for all types of food?
Yes, silicone stretch lids are made from food-grade silicone, making them safe for use with a variety of foods, including acidic foods and high-temperature dishes.
Can silicone stretch lids be used in the freezer?
Yes, silicone stretch lids are freezer-safe and work well in preserving leftovers or meal prep items.
How do I prevent mold growth on silicone lids?
Ensure lids are thoroughly dried before storage and wash them regularly to prevent mold buildup.
